After the screening the United Nations Development Programme Project Office (UNDP) in Poland, coordinating the UN Global Compact Initiative in Poland, invites you to the debate. Over half of the world’s population lives in cities. By 2050, the number may reach 80 per cent. Looking at the research by a Danish architect Jan Gehl, the film “Human Scale” touches upon the problem of a rapid cities’ growth, emphasizing the needs of their citizens. The debate will be devoted to environmental, social and administrative aspects of city growth. Its participants will try to answer two questions: what makes a metropolis friendly to all its inhabitants, and how to design the city space, taking into account its society’s needs and allowing to build local identity.
